Power Steering Pressure Switch: Description and Operation

Chart C-1:




PSPS Circuit:






CIRCUIT DESCRIPTION:

The Power Steering Pressure Switch (PSPS) is normally open to ground, and ECM terminal "Y13" will be near the battery voltage. Turning the steering wheel increases power steering oil pressure and its load on an idling engine. The pressure switch will close before the load can cause an idle problem. Closing the switch causes ECM terminal "Y13" to read less than 1 volt. The ECM will increase the idle air rate and prevent engine load stall.

DIAGNOSTIC AIDS:

A pressure switch that will not close, or an open at "Y13" or loss of ground at PSPS, may cause the engine to stop when power steering loads are high. A switch that will not open or "Y13" shorted to ground or open, may affect idle quality.
